Coverage typically available

When exploring auto and home insurance, a local independent agent in Williamsburg can help you compare options like bundled policies, which often offer significant discounts. They can also explain the differences between collision, comprehensive, and liability coverage, ensuring you have adequate protection for your vehicles and property.

For life insurance, you'll find various types of coverage, including term life and permanent life insurance. Term life provides coverage for a specific period, while permanent options like whole life or universal life offer lifelong coverage and often a cash value component. Your Williamsburg agent can help you determine which best fits your long-term planning.

Health insurance choices include plans from the Affordable Care Act (ACA) marketplace, as well as short-term medical plans for temporary needs. An independent agent can clarify the distinctions, such as essential health benefits, network types (HMO, PPO), and how these plans function within the Virginia health insurance landscape.

Businesses in Williamsburg, from sole proprietorships to growing enterprises, can access a range of commercial policies. This includes general liability, commercial property, workers' compensation, and even specialized coverages like professional liability or cyber insurance. An agent helps you piece together the right protection, perhaps starting with a Business Owner's Policy (BOP).

Medicare options are available for eligible seniors, including Original Medicare (Parts A and B), Medicare Advantage plans (Part C), and Medicare Supplement (Medigap) plans. About the area

Williamsburg is a city rich in history and charm, known for its colonial heritage and vibrant community. It attracts a diverse population, including families, professionals, and a significant number of retirees drawn to its quality of life, cultural attractions, and educational opportunities.

The city offers a unique blend of historical preservation and modern amenities, creating a comfortable and engaging environment. You'll find a mix of housing styles, from historic homes to contemporary developments, catering to various lifestyles. The pace of life here is often described as more relaxed than larger metropolitan areas in Virginia.

Economically, Williamsburg benefits from tourism, education (home to William & Mary), and a growing small business sector. This creates a stable and supportive environment for residents and local enterprises, contributing to the overall character of the community.
